Do garden hoses leach chemicals?

Hazardous chemicals found in gardening hoses; Can leach phthalates and BPA into water. High levels of hazardous chemicals, many of which have been banned in children’s products, were found in garden hoses in the second year of tests conducted by researchers at the Ecology Center.

Do all garden hoses contain lead?

The label “lead-free” is a good choice in most cases, but not all: While none of those hoses had bromine or lead in any of their parts, some contained phthalates. The label “lead-free couplings,” however, refers only to the hose fittings, which means the flexible hose part may contain lead.J
